Stanislav Kondrashov Demonstrates the Timeless Art of Stone Balancing

In his recently released publication titled “The Art of Balancing Rocks By Stanislav Kondrashov,” Stanislav Kondrashov offers a comprehensive exploration of the origins and contemporary applications of a remarkable and enduring art form closely associated with meditation – the skill of arranging rocks in balanced sculptures.

Kondrashov embarks on this journey by introducing the concept that while strolling along a beach or hiking in the mountains, one might chance upon a collection of rocks arranged in a peculiar yet vaguely artistic manner, captivating the attention of both experts and novices alike.

According to Stanislav Kondrashov, these sculptures possess the uncanny ability to defy gravity and the laws of physics, exuding the expressive essence of genuine artwork. As elucidated in his article, the delicate equilibrium these creations attain holds a profound connection with meditation. It’s no accident that this particular art form was once prevalent among monks, artists, and indigenous communities worldwide. Kondrashov asserts that they regarded it not only as a form of prayer but also as a meditative exercise and artistic expression.

Kondrashov goes on to elucidate the steps necessary to achieve similar results. Careful consideration of the shape and weight of each stone, along with the selection of its precise placement within the sculpture, is paramount to maintaining overall balance. According to Stanislav, during the process of arranging the stones, a deep dialogue ensues between the artist and nature, most notably manifest in the artist’s fingers’ sensitivity to the subtlest changes in weight and balance within the stack of stones.

The author underscores patience as one of the fundamental virtues required to accomplish this delicate art. Achieving optimal results may necessitate entire days of painstaking effort, but ultimately, the correct equilibrium among the stones making up the sculpture can usually be found. For Stanislav Kondrashov, the art of stone balancing serves as a symbol of the harmony, equilibrium, and patience that everyone should strive for, particularly in today’s frenetic society that often neglects the pursuit of beauty.
